Output ad638897913f20e555943494ee2d9ce1ca125561e3029812e2373ef0e2a9bec6:151

value
61780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a81caa5b856d76294a40e7f50ecd330a8bd147dd OP_EQUAL
address
3H1unUvcswNMZru81HS4b75zWVXvgwF3MK
transaction
ad638897913f20e555943494ee2d9ce1ca125561e3029812e2373ef0e2a9bec6